Product Description
A simple apparatus developed for air pollution studies and Sulphur dioxide corrosion tests on metals and no metals. It produces a So2 air mixture by the controlled action of sulphuric acid on sodium sulphite. Solutions of acid and sodium sulphite are fed to the reactor at a precisely controlled rate where Sulphur dioxide gas is liberated in the reaction loop. The flusher evacuator unit, equipped with an acid-resistant micro vacuum pump, sucks up and dispenses out the Sulphur dioxides gas generated in the process. The unit works on 220 V 50 Hz AC mains.
